The regulatory drivers

Obligations centre on duty of care, safety regulation and data protection (FADP and GDPR for guest data), with brand standards and management agreements increasingly mandating tested crisis and continuity arrangements.

The threat profile we plan against

  • Guest safety incidents. Fire, medical emergencies, security threats and evacuations with duty of care to people who do not know the building.
  • Seasonal exposure. Revenue concentrated in seasons where a closure or reputational event cannot be recovered within the year.
  • Booking system dependence. PMS, channel managers and payment systems whose outage halts arrivals and revenue immediately.
  • Destination shocks. Weather events, unrest or transport failures that strand guests and staff simultaneously.

Frequently asked questions
Can night teams realistically run a crisis plan?

Only if it is built for them: one page actions, clear escalation, and short drills on real shifts. We design for the 02:00 duty manager, not the head office binder.

Do you handle reputation and guest communications?

Yes. Holding statements, guest and tour operator communications and media handling are exercised together with the operational response, because in this sector they are inseparable.

Can one programme cover multiple properties?

Yes: a group framework with property level playbooks, so standards are consistent while each site's realities are respected.
